衝激不變法

衝激不變法是利用連續時間濾波器來設計離散時間無限衝激響應(IIR)濾波器的一種方法,這種方法中對連續時間系統的衝激響應進行採樣以產生離散時間系統的衝激響應。離散時間系統的頻率響應就會是連續時間系統的頻率響應的位移後的拷貝之和;如果連續時間系統的頻帶大致限制在小於採樣的奈奎斯特頻率的範圍內,則離散時間系統的頻率響應會大致與連續系統的頻帶相同,低於奈奎斯特頻率。

討論

  為採樣周期對連續時間系統的衝激響應   採樣得到了離散時間系統的衝激響應  

 

因此,該系統的頻率響應為

 

如果連續時間濾波器是大致是帶限的(即當   時, ),則每次採樣的頻率低於 π(即奈奎斯特頻率低於 1/(2T) Hz)的離散時間系統的頻率響應就會大致為連續時間系統的頻率響應:

  for  

與雙線性變換比較

注意到會出現混疊,包含有奈奎斯特頻率以下與超過該頻率連續時間濾波器的非零的響應混疊。雙線性轉換使用不同的映射方法,將連續系統能夠達到無限頻率的頻率響應,映射到在離散時間系統中至多能達到奈奎斯特頻率的範圍,避免了衝激不變法線性地對頻率映射產生的循環混疊,從而可以替代衝激不變法。

系統函數中極點的效應

若連續極點位於  ,系統函數可以用部分分式展開寫作

 

因此,使用拉普拉斯逆變換,得到衝激響應為

 

對應的離散時間系統的衝激響應定義如下

 
 

對離散時間衝激響應進行Z變換得到下面的離散時間系統函數

 

於是連續時間系統函數的極點被搬移到 z = eskT 處的極點。零點則不會這樣簡單地映射過去。[需要解釋]

零極點

如果系統函數既有零點也有極點,可以用相同方式映射,但結果不再是衝激不變的結果:離散時間衝激響應不是簡單地與連續時間衝激響應相等。這種方法名為匹配Z變換方法,或叫做零極點映射。對於全極點濾波器,兩種方法是等價的。

穩定性和因果性

由於連續時間系統 s = sk 處的極點轉換到離散時間系統 z = exp(skT) 處的極點, s 左半平面的極點就會映射到 z 平面的單位圓內部;所以若連續時間濾波器是因果穩定的,則離散時間濾波器也會時因果穩定的。

修正公式

當一個因果的連續時間衝激響應在   處不連續時,上述表達式不一致。[1] 這是因為   應道貢獻一半的值給  

修正為:

 
 

對離散時間衝激響應進行Z變換得到下面的離散時間系統函數

 

參見

參考文獻

  1. ^ Jackson, L.B. A correction to impulse invariance. IEEE Signal Processing Letters. 2000-10-01, 7 (10): 273–275. ISSN 1070-9908. doi:10.1109/97.870677. 

其他來源

  • Oppenheim, Alan V. and Schafer, Ronald W. with Buck, John R. Discrete-Time Signal Processing. Second Edition. Upper Saddle River, New Jersey: Prentice-Hall, 1999.
  • Sahai, Anant. Course Lecture. Electrical Engineering 123: Digital Signal Processing. University of California, Berkeley. 5 April 2007.

外部連結